/// <summary>
/// Handle Pay API calls
/// </summary>
/// <param name="contextHttp"></param>
private void Pay(HttpContext contextHttp)
{
NameValueCollection parameters = contextHttp.Request.Params;
ReceiverList receiverList = new ReceiverList();
receiverList.receiver = new List<Receiver>();
//(Required) Amount to be paid to the receiver
string[] amt = contextHttp.Request.Form.GetValues("receiverAmount");
// Receiver's email address. This address can be unregistered with paypal.com.
// If so, a receiver cannot claim the payment until a PayPal account is linked
// to the email address. The PayRequest must pass either an email address or a phone number.
// Maximum length: 127 characters
string[] receiverEmail = contextHttp.Request.Form.GetValues("receiverEmail");
//Telephone country code
string[] phoneCountry = contextHttp.Request.Form.GetValues("phoneCountry");
// A type to specify the receiver's phone number.
// The PayRequest must pass either an email address or a phone number as the payment receiver.
string[] phoneNumber = contextHttp.Request.Form.GetValues("phoneNumber");
//Telephone extension
string[] phoneExtn = contextHttp.Request.Form.GetValues("phoneExtn");
// (Optional) Whether this receiver is the primary receiver,
// which makes the payment a chained payment.You can specify at most one primary receiver.
// Omit this field for simple and parallel payments. Allowable values are:
// true ?Primary receiver
// false ?Secondary receiver (default)
string[] primaryReceiver = contextHttp.Request.Form.GetValues("primaryReceiver");
// (Optional) The invoice number for the payment.
// This data in this field shows on the Transaction Details report.
// Maximum length: 127 characters
string[] invoiceId = contextHttp.Request.Form.GetValues("invoiceId");
// (Optional) The transaction type for the payment. Allowable values are:
// GOODS ?This is a payment for non-digital goods
// SERVICE ?This is a payment for services (default)
// PERSONAL ?This is a person-to-person payment
// CASHADVANCE ?This is a person-to-person payment for a cash advance
// DIGITALGOODS ?This is a payment for digital goods
// BANK_MANAGED_WITHDRAWAL ?This is a person-to-person payment for bank withdrawals, available only with special permission.
string[] paymentType = contextHttp.Request.Form.GetValues("paymentType");
//(Optional) The transaction subtype for the payment.
string[] paymentSubType = contextHttp.Request.Form.GetValues("paymentSubType");
for (int i = 0; i < amt.Length; i )
{
Receiver rec = new Receiver(Convert.ToDecimal(amt[i]));
if(receiverEmail[i] != string.Empty)
rec.email = receiverEmail[i];
if (phoneCountry[i] != string.Empty && phoneNumber[i] != string.Empty)
{
rec.phone = new PhoneNumberType(phoneCountry[i], phoneNumber[i]);
if (phoneExtn[i] != string.Empty)
{
rec.phone.extension = phoneExtn[i];
}
}
if (primaryReceiver[i] != string.Empty)
rec.primary = Convert.ToBoolean(primaryReceiver[i]);
if (invoiceId[i] != string.Empty)
rec.invoiceId = invoiceId[i];
if (paymentType[i] != string.Empty)
rec.paymentType = paymentType[i];
if (paymentSubType[i] != string.Empty)
rec.paymentSubType = paymentSubType[i];
receiverList.receiver.Add(rec);
}
PayRequest request = new PayRequest(new RequestEnvelope("en_US"), parameters["actionType"],
parameters["cancelUrl"], parameters["currencyCode"],
receiverList, parameters["returnUrl"]);
//Fix for release
if (parameters["ipnNotificationUrl"] != string.Empty)
{
request.ipnNotificationUrl = parameters["ipnNotificationUrl"];
}
//(Optional) A note associated with the payment (text, not HTML).
// Maximum length: 1000 characters, including newline characters
if (parameters["memo"] != string.Empty)
{
request.memo = parameters["memo"];
}
//The sender's personal identification number, which was specified
//when the sender signed up for a preapproval.
if (parameters["pin"] != string.Empty)
{
request.pin = parameters["pin"];
}
// (Optional) The key associated with a preapproval for this payment.
// The preapproval key is required if this is a preapproved payment.
// Note: The Preapproval API is unavailable to API callers with Standard permission levels.
if (parameters["preapprovalKey"] != string.Empty)
{
request.preapprovalKey = parameters["preapprovalKey"];
}
// set optional parameters
//(Optional) Whether to reverse parallel payments if an error occurs with a payment.
//Allowable values are:
//true ?Each parallel payment is reversed if an error occurs
//false ?Only incomplete payments are reversed (default)
if (parameters["reverseAllParallelPaymentsOnError"] != string.Empty)
request.reverseAllParallelPaymentsOnError =
Convert.ToBoolean(parameters["reverseAllParallelPaymentsOnError"]);
// Sender's email address
if (parameters["senderEmail"] != string.Empty)
request.senderEmail = parameters["senderEmail"];
//(Optional) A unique ID that you specify to track the payment.
//Note: You are responsible for ensuring that the ID is unique.
//Maximum length: 127 characters
if (parameters["trackingId"] != string.Empty)
request.trackingId = parameters["trackingId"];
// (Optional) Specifies a list of allowed funding types for the payment.
// This is a list of funding selections that can be combined in any order
// to allow payments to use the indicated funding type. If this Parameter is omitted,
// the payment can be funded by any funding type that is supported for Adaptive Payments.
// Note: FundingConstraint is unavailable to API callers with standard permission levels;
// for more information, refer to the section Adaptive Payments Permission Levels.
if (parameters["fundingConstraint"] != string.Empty)
{
request.fundingConstraint = new FundingConstraint();
request.fundingConstraint.allowedFundingType = new FundingTypeList();
request.fundingConstraint.allowedFundingType.fundingTypeInfo.Add(
new FundingTypeInfo(parameters["fundingConstraint"]));
}
if (parameters["emailIdentifier"] != string.Empty
|| (parameters["senderPhoneCountry"] != string.Empty && parameters["senderPhoneNumber"] != string.Empty)
|| parameters["useCredentials"] != string.Empty)
{
request.sender = new SenderIdentifier();
// (Optional) Sender's email address. Maximum length: 127 characters
if (parameters["emailIdentifier"] != string.Empty)
request.sender.email = parameters["emailIdentifier"];
// Sender Telephone country code
// Sender Telephone number
// Sender Telephone extension
if (parameters["senderPhoneCountry"] != string.Empty && parameters["senderPhoneNumber"] != string.Empty)
{
request.sender.phone = new PhoneNumberType(parameters["senderPhoneCountry"], parameters["senderPhoneNumber"]);
if (parameters["senderPhoneExtn"] != string.Empty)
request.sender.phone.extension = parameters["senderPhoneExtn"];
}
// (Optional) If true, use credentials to identify the sender; default is false.
if (parameters["useCredentials"] != string.Empty)
request.sender.useCredentials = Convert.ToBoolean(parameters["useCredentials"]);
}
AdaptivePaymentsService service = null;
PayResponse response = null;
try
{
// Configuration map containing signature credentials and other required configuration.
// For a full list of configuration parameters refer in wiki page
// (https://github.com/paypal/sdk-core-dotnet/wiki/SDK-Configuration-Parameters)
Dictionary<string, string> configurationMap = Configuration.GetAcctAndConfig();
// Creating service wrapper object to make an API call and loading
// configuration map for your credentials and endpoint
service = new AdaptivePaymentsService(configurationMap);
response = service.Pay(request);
}
catch (System.Exception e)
{
contextHttp.Response.Write(e.Message);
return;
}
Dictionary<string, string> responseValues = new Dictionary<string, string>();
string redirectUrl = null;
if ( !(response.responseEnvelope.ack == AckCode.FAILURE) &&
!(response.responseEnvelope.ack == AckCode.FAILUREWITHWARNING) )
{
redirectUrl = ConfigurationManager.AppSettings["PAYPAL_REDIRECT_URL"]
"_ap-payment&paykey=" response.payKey;
// The pay key, which is a token you use in other Adaptive Payment APIs
// (such as the Refund Method) to identify this payment.
// The pay key is valid for 3 hours; the payment must be approved while the
// pay key is valid.
responseValues.Add("Pay key", response.payKey);
// The status of the payment. Possible values are:
// CREATED ?The payment request was received; funds will be transferred once the payment is approved
// COMPLETED ?The payment was successful
// INCOMPLETE ?Some transfers succeeded and some failed for a parallel payment or, for a delayed chained payment, secondary receivers have not been paid
// ERROR ?The payment failed and all attempted transfers failed or all completed transfers were successfully reversed
// REVERSALERROR ?One or more transfers failed when attempting to reverse a payment
// PROCESSING ?The payment is in progress
// PENDING ?The payment is awaiting processing
responseValues.Add("Payment execution status", response.paymentExecStatus);
if (response.defaultFundingPlan != null && response.defaultFundingPlan.senderFees != null)
{
//Fees to be paid by the sender.
responseValues.Add("Sender fees", response.defaultFundingPlan.senderFees.amount
response.defaultFundingPlan.senderFees.code);
}
responseValues.Add("Acknowledgement", response.responseEnvelope.ack.ToString());
}
Display(contextHttp, "Pay", responseValues, service.getLastRequest(), service.getLastResponse(), response.error, redirectUrl);
}
